Welcoming church congregation. Reflective sermon and service with old and new testament readings, good to have a choir to lead. Children enjoyed the Good News Club with arts and crafts and shared with the congregation what they had been doing. Enjoyed chatting to others after the service over coffee

A warm and friendly church gathering with hymns and hymnbooks and insightful readings from the old and new testaments. There is a family service once a month and holy communions twice a month. Singalong hymns with musicians and Horley choir singers. The altar is striking and something to be marvelled at, as are the stained glass windows. A social gathering is held afterwards with tea, coffee and biscuits.

A great Church community, welcoming, hospitable and friendly. Traditional worship services conducted here with a slight informal approach. Very family-friendly particularly during the once a month messey church and family service.
